LED spacers and standoffs are extruded or plastic moulded parts that provide electrical insulation, support, and alignment for through-hole LEDs mounted above any standard board height. They are a type of LED mount called a spacer mount, also known as a mount spacer or LED standoff, to lift the LED off the board surface and provide more rigidity, stability, and height adjustment. The rigidity and stability of standoffs and spacers are significant during production and when the cabinet or equipment is opened to troubleshoot, assist, or repair PCBs or other internal components.

Available Shapes of LEDs - Spacers, Standoffs:

These spacer standoffs from the optoelectronics family are available in various shapes, including:

  • Squared-shaped LED spacer, standoffs:

These devices provide spaces for LEDs from the board surface, ensuring product uniformity and ease of production. Its square design is ideal for angled applications, including minimizing shifting height variation. It is made of PVC material and features two styles that fit a T-1 and T-1 3/4 LED. 

  • Round, metric LED spacers, standoffs:

These spacers enable height control and feature self-retaining for auto insertion and pre-assembly. They are designed from PVC materials and available in three styles to accommodate T-1 and T-1 3/4 LEDs. They are used for the stability and lead wire retention of LEDs. 

  • Round, imperial, moulded LEDs- Spacers, Standoffs:

They feature internal tapered dividers to guide the lead wires. They are made of nylon and ensure product uniformity and production ease. Furthermore, they fit standard T-1 3/4 LEDs and are ideal for preventing leads from shorting. 

Colours of LED spacers, standoffs:

They come in standard colours of white, black, and natural.

From what materials are they made?

They are made from nylon, EPDM, polymer, propylene, polycarbonate, and PVC.

Typical applications of LEDs - Spacers, Standoffs:

  • LED spacers and standoffs from the optoelectronics family are helpful in various applications, including:
  • Protecting the LED leads during board assembly
  • Support and space LEDs to the desired distance from the chassis. 
  • Lift the LED light source and position it accordingly, thus enhancing product design flexibility
  • They are convenient for PCB cleaning processes
  • Help prevent LED leads from short circuits
  • They also protect LED boards from external mechanical stress, such as vibration and collision.
